Summary
Affiliated Managers Group, Inc. (AMG) filed an 8-K report on May 24, 2024, detailing the outcomes of its Annual Meeting of Stockholders held on May 22, 2024. The primary focus of the filing is the voting results on key corporate matters, including the election of directors, advisory approval of executive compensation, and ratification of the independent auditor. The meeting confirmed strong shareholder support for the company's leadership and financial oversight.
Key Highlights
- 1All director nominees were overwhelmingly approved, receiving at least 94% of the votes cast, indicating strong shareholder confidence in the current board.
- 2Shareholders provided substantial non-binding advisory approval for the compensation of named executive officers, with 97% of votes cast in favor.
- 3The selection of PricewaterhouseCoopers LLP as the Company's independent registered public accounting firm for the current fiscal year was ratified by 90% of the votes cast.
- 4The voting results demonstrate broad shareholder alignment with the company's governance and executive compensation practices.
- 5Broker non-votes were consistent across director elections, suggesting a stable participation from beneficial owners who did not provide voting instructions.
